Márcio Eduardo da Silva Alves

CV Lattes ORCID


Universidade Estadual Paulista (UNESP). Campus de São José dos Campos. Instituto de Ciência e Tecnologia (ICT)  (Institutional affiliation from the last research proposal)
Birthplace: Brazil

Graduated in Physics in 2004 at the Universidade Estadual Paulista Júlio de Mesquita Filho (Rio Claro Brasil), master in Astrophysics in 2006 at Instituto Nacional de Pesquisas Espaciais (National Institute for Space Research, São José dos Campos Brasil), PhD in Astrophysics in 2009 at the same institute, working on the following subjects: gravitational waves theory, General Relativity and alternative theories of gravity, primordial gravitational waves and cosmology. Recently, he has been working with gravitational waves in the context of alternative theories of gravity, cosmology and the dark energy problem, and with the detection of gravitational waves through spatial detectors as the LISA detector.
